Kathryn Felstet |
Foster Grandparents -- Missoula Aging Services, Missoula, MT |
|
Kathryn Felstet retired recently after putting in 25 years as a Foster Grandparent. The longest-serving Foster Grandparent in Montana, she was the first Foster Grandparent to complete a quarter century of service in Montana, where she served with the Missoula Aging Services Foster Grandparent Program, beginning in 1980. While caring for her husband, who has suffered a stroke, she heard about Foster Grandparents from a neighbor who was also nursing an ailing husband. She saw Foster Grandparents as a way to get out of the house. Originally, she intended to contribute a few years to the program, but she just kept going. Over the years, she served in three locations but always with the Head Start Program, where she played games, read stories, and created artworks with preschoolers. She enjoyed not only the children, but also getting to know faculty members and making friends with other Foster Grandparents. Although she is no longer an official Foster Grandparent, she anticipates missing the program when school starts again in the fall, and she intends to visit frequently. |
